One of the biggest draws of this version is the visual overhaul of celestial bodies. Planets like Mun, Minmus, and Ike received high-quality terrain textures and shader updates. These changes weren't just cosmetic; they made landing on these bodies feel much more immersive. : This expansion focuses on surface exploration and advanced engineering. It introduced (hinges, rotors, and pistons) and deployed science equipment that Kerbals must manually set up on planetary surfaces to collect data over time. Launch vertically, begin a gradual "gravity turn" at roughly 100 m/s, and aim to be horizontal by the time you reach 45,000 meters to establish a low Kerbin orbit (LPO).
